Runbook: account recovery for Keyturn, our secrets-rotation utility. New folks: if a rotation job fails mid-run, the operator account may auto-lock to prevent partial writes. First, confirm the job state is "halted" in the Keyturn dashboard, then request a recovery session from the on-call lead. The recovery flow prompts for the team passphrase before re-enabling rotation; never paste it into chat. For the current cycle, the passphrase is:

vault phrase of fajef-yaduf = zorox-gorael-oliael-sorax-ulador-sorius

## Ticket: Sidecar failing signature check on startup

Heads up, new folks — the Tallyvane metrics-aggregation sidecar is refusing to boot on the staging pods with a "manifest signature invalid" error. Turns out the signing key was rotated last sprint and the sidecar's trust bundle never got the memo. Fix is easy: re-sign the sidecar manifest and redeploy. Re-sign it using the current key below.

release key, tafop-tadug: bky9_Ag7uEujh4

**FAQ: Why does Spindleroute skip some stations during rebalancing?**

Spindleroute deliberately excludes stations flagged for maintenance or with dock-sensor variance above threshold, since moving bikes there risks failed returns. It re-evaluates exclusions every fifteen minutes. If a station seems wrongly skipped, capture the station snapshot from the ops panel and send it to the routing team below.

escalation mailbox, tadug-bagag: gileth@nelvroforge.corp

MEMO — Sales Leads

Quick flag: Orvatek now accounts for 41% of our trailing-twelve-month revenue. Great logo, risky dependence. If their Calder City expansion stalls, we feel it immediately. Ask: each of you brings two qualified mid-market prospects to pipeline review this month, and nobody discounts to win Orvatek add-ons without sign-off. The reason this matters right now is below.

management briefing: Headcount on the Belix team goes from 60 to 93 by the end of November. Gross margin on Belix came in at 23 percent against a plan of 47 percent.